Suppose montana establishes an income tax schedule that has a tax rate of 5% on the first $20,000 of taxable income, 10% on the next $10,000 of taxable income, and then 20% on all taxable income above $30,000. montana also provides a $2,000 exemption per family member. (a) the abrams family has three members: thomas (the sole earner), and his two kids. the fam-ily's annual income is $35,000. calculate their: (i) taxable income; (ii) marginal tax rate (mtr)) total taxes paid; (iv) average tax rate (atr). (b) the brigham family has four members: rachel (the sole earner), and her three daughters. the family's annual income is $100,000. for the brigham family, calculate the same four items as you did for the abrams family in (a). (c) suppose that under montana's tax system, taxes are levied at the household level (i.e. the marginal tax rates apply to combined spousal income). does this tax system provide thomas and rachel a financial incentive to marry each other, or does it provide a disincentive? (d) suppose that montana decides to move to a flat tax rate of 15%, keeping the $2,000 per family member exemption. (let's call this tax system b.) do these two families benefit or suffer from the transition to this new system? (e) is there a marriage incentive or disincentive under system b?
